Solar Energy Vs Wind Energy: Complete 2025
Compare solar and wind energy efficiency, costs, and environmental impact. Expert analysis helps you choose the best
Compare solar and wind energy efficiency, costs, and environmental impact. Expert analysis helps you choose the best
The solar and wind energy depends highly on the weather in the area, which makes them unreliable for the steady energy production required for the base load power plants.
Learn the basics of solar energy technology including solar radiation, photovoltaics (PV), concentrating solar-thermal power (CSP), grid integration, and soft costs.
Britain''s energy needs could be met entirely by wind and solar, according to a policy brief published today by Oxford''s Smith
Integrating wind power with energy storage technologies is crucial for frequency regulation in modern power systems, ensuring the reliable and cost-effective operation of
Wind and solar are on the rise worldwide — here are the 10 countries that rely on the clean-energy sources most for their electricity. All of these countries used wind and solar
Effective storage systems can hold excess energy produced during peak production and release it during low-production periods, such as nighttime (for solar) or calm periods (for
When it comes to wind and solar energy storage, a few primary technologies are predominant. The most widely recognized method is battery storage, particularly lithium-ion
Britain''s energy needs could be met entirely by wind and solar, according to a policy brief published today by Oxford''s Smith School of Enterprise and the Environment.
On the flip side, during rare periods of very low wind and solar production, the grid can serve as a backup source of power. By
Solar and wind facilities use the energy stored in lead batteries to reduce power fluctuations and increase reliability to deliver on-demand power.
As wind and solar power have become dramatically cheaper, and their share of electricity generation grows, skeptics of these
Energy storage is a technology that holds energy at one time so it can be used at another time. Building more energy storage allows renewable energy sources like wind and solar to power
Wind, solar electricity generation and battery storage all have low operation costs, once in operation they will produce electricity even if the electricity price is close to zero.
Wind Energy Wind power or wind energy is a form of renewable energy that harnesses the power of the wind to generate
Energy storage (saving some energy for later when wind turbines are over-producing) and long-distance transmission (moving electricity from places with lots of wind to
Energy storage is a technology that holds energy at one time so it can be used at another time. Building more energy storage allows renewable
Global map of wind speed at 100 meters on land and around coasts. [12] Distribution of wind speed (red) and energy (blue) for all of 2002 at the
The fact that "the wind doesn''t always blow, and the sun doesn''t always shine" is often used to suggest the need for dedicated energy storage to handle fluctuations in wind and solar
Wind, solar electricity generation and battery storage all have low operation costs, once in operation they will produce electricity even if
Wind power predominantly relies on mechanical energy storage systems, thermal energy storage, and electrochemical storage
Renewable energy generation mainly relies on naturally-occurring factors – hydroelectric power is dependent on seasonal river flows, solar power on the amount of
This learning resource will discuss why energy storage is an essential part of transitioning to renewable energy, how the process works, and what
Together, solar and battery storage account for 81% of the expected total capacity additions, with solar making up over 50% of the increase. Solar. In 2024, generators added a
What is the value of storing solar and wind energy in a battery? And how transferrable is hydropower scheduling really to other flexible resources?
By storing surplus energy during periods of high wind, wind power energy storage systems can smooth out fluctuations, releasing energy when wind speeds drop or when
PDF version includes complete article with source references. Suitable for printing and offline reading.